Care must be taken to ensure that fluids are contained during performance of inspection, maintenance, testing, adjusting, and repair of the product. Be prepared to collect the fluid with suitable containers before opening any compartment or disassembling any component containing fluids.Refer to Special Publication, NENG2500, "Dealer Service Tool Catalog" for tools and supplies suitable to collect and contain fluids on Cat® products.Dispose of all fluids according to local regulations and mandates.
Position the machine on level ground.
Stop the engine.
Release pressure in the hydraulic system. Refer to Testing and Adjusting, "System Pressure - Release".
Attach 311-1362 Vacuum Cap onto the hydraulic tank. Attach an air supply hose onto the assembly. Apply 276 to 414 kPa (40 to 60 psi). This procedure will pull a vacuum on the hydraulic system.
Install the following tools in accordance with the flow meter tool layout. Refer to Illustration 4.
Illustration 5 g06257785
Pump compartment
(1) Pressure tap (delivery pressure for drive pump)
(2) Pressure tap (delivery pressure for idler pump)
(3) Pressure tap (power shift pressure)
(4) Delivery line for drive pump
(5) Delivery line for idler pump
Disconnect delivery line (4) from the drive pump.
Install seal (D15), half flanges (D13), and blocking cover (D16) to the end of the delivery line with bolts (D11), washers (D12), and nuts (D14).
Refer to Illustration 4 and install tooling for the drive pump flow measurement.
Disconnect delivery line (5) from the idler pump.
Install seal (D15), half flanges (D13), and blocking cover (D16) to the end of the delivery line with bolts (D11), washers (D12), and nuts (D14).
Refer to Illustration 4 and install tooling for the idler pump flow measurement.
Illustration 6 g03862361
Swing motor
(7) Makeup line
(8) Seal
(9) Elbow
Disconnect makeup line (7) from elbow (9) at the swing motor.
Refer to Illustration 4 and install tooling at the swing motor.
Remove 311-1362 Vacuum Cap and install the filler cap for the hydraulic tank.
Connect portable hydraulic tester (D1) and test hoses between coupling assembly at the drive pump and coupling assembly at the swing motor.
Connect portable hydraulic tester (D2) and test hoses between coupling assembly at the idler pump and coupling assembly at the swing motor.
Attach a 41,368 kPa (6,000 psi) pressure sensor to pressure tap (1) for delivery pressure of the drive pump. Attach a 41,368 kPa (6,000 psi) pressure sensor to pressure tap (2) for delivery pressure of the idler pump.
Attach a 3447 kPa (500 psi) pressure sensor to pressure tap (3) for power shift pressure.
Install tooling (C) on the engine to monitor engine speed.Test Procedure
